Brompton Group

Brompton Group is a leading provider of specialized financial assets and services to individual, institutional and corporate clients. Its primary business is asset management with approximately $2.5 billion under management. Brompton also offers financial advisory and merchant banking services to its clients.

The Brompton Approach

Brompton's commitment to high-quality investments and fair investor terms is continuously demonstrated in its approach to product development and fund management. This fundamental approach to conducting business is applied to all Brompton investment products and features the following attributes:
  • Top-Ranked Performance
    For actively managed investments, Brompton partners with top-ranked portfolio managers to achieve superior performance.
  • Innovative Structure
    The growing family of Brompton Funds is designed to meet specific needs of investors on a tax-efficient basis.
  • Fair Investor Terms
    Product terms are incorporated to protect the interests of the investors. When permitted by securities law, annual redemption rights at 100% of net asset value and protection against entrenched management and dilutive secondary issues are built into every fund.
  • Low Cost
    Low management fees and administrative expenses enhance the overall return to investors.
  • Strong Corporate Governance
    All of Brompton's publicly offered investment funds have been organized with an Independent Review Committee to provide independent oversight and to represent the best interest of our investors.
  • Alignment of Interests
    Brompton co-invests its own capital in its funds thereby aligning its interests with those of its investors.
